Output 62b6500694be04a850b4f5d0c05ab15ebc7fcff3eae7a44386651ef3ce0e0b7d:0

value
105904877
script pubkey
OP_0 OP_PUSHBYTES_20 495ed1fd4c66d8899c2d71da6b431687cc6fc837
address
bc1qf90drl2vvmvgn8pdw8dxksckslxxljphtdnsu8
transaction
62b6500694be04a850b4f5d0c05ab15ebc7fcff3eae7a44386651ef3ce0e0b7d
spent
true